In today's digital landscape, collaboration often occurs online, making it essential to adopt practices that foster effective communication and teamwork. This article explores proven strategies and insights for enhancing online collaboration.
Understanding the Importance of Online Collaboration
Collaboration is vital for success in many fields, particularly in remote settings. Research indicates that effective collaboration can enhance productivity by up to 30% in many cases, as teams can leverage diverse perspectives and skills.
Experts recommend establishing clear communication norms to avoid misunderstandings and ensure that everyone is aligned on goals and tasks.

Key Strategies for Successful Online Collaboration
Establish Clear Objectives: Before starting any project, it’s crucial to define specific goals. This practice aligns team members and provides a roadmap for success. Many teams find that revisiting these objectives regularly helps maintain focus.
Utilize Collaborative Platforms: While many users report a preference for certain software, research shows that the right platform can significantly enhance collaboration efficiency. It’s essential to choose a platform that meets the team’s needs and is user-friendly.
Encourage Regular Check-ins: Scheduled check-ins foster accountability and provide opportunities for team members to share progress or challenges. According to a study by Harvard Business Review, teams that engage in regular communication are 25% more likely to meet deadlines.
Foster Inclusivity: Ensuring that all team members have a voice is crucial. Leaders are encouraged to actively solicit input from quieter members, as diverse contributions can lead to innovative solutions.
Be Flexible: Collaboration often requires adaptability. Encouraging flexibility in schedules and methods allows teams to navigate challenges effectively. This approach is particularly important in diverse teams where time zones and cultures may vary.
Challenges and Considerations
While these practices can enhance collaboration, it is essential to acknowledge potential challenges. For example, relying heavily on technology may lead to miscommunication if team members are not adequately trained. It often requires a dedicated effort to familiarize all participants with the chosen platforms.
Additionally, the time commitment for regular check-ins and planning sessions can be significant. Teams may need to balance these meetings with their individual responsibilities to avoid burnout.
